==Works== [[File:Suffrage theatricals, performed by the Actresses' Franchise League, c1909-1914.jpg|thumb|Probably the play 'A Pageant of Great Women' performed by the [[Actresses' Franchise League]].]] {{wikisource author}} * ''The Traveller Returns'' (1906) play * ''[[Diana of Dobson's]]'' (novel, play 1908) * ''Women's Votes'' (1908) * ''Marriage as a Trade'' (1909) * ''How the Vote was Won'' (1909) play * ''A Pageant of Great Women'' (1910) play * ''Just to Get Married'' (1911) play * ''Jack and Jill and a Friend'' (1911) play * ''[[Lady Noggs]]'' (1912) play * ''[[William - an Englishman]]'' (1919) novel (Reprinted by [[Persephone Books]] in 1999) * ''The Child in Flanders: A Nativity Play'' (1922) * ''Theodore Savage: A Story of the Past or the Future'' (1922) * ''The Old Adam'' (1924) play * ''Non-Combatant'' (1924) * ''The Human Factor'' (1925) * ''The Old Vic'' (1926) with [[Lilian Baylis]] * ''Lest Ye Die'' (1928) * ''Modern Germanies,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1931) * ''Modern Italy,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1932) * ''Modern France,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1933) * ''Little Arthur's History of the Twentieth Century'' (1933) * ''Modern Russia,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1934) * ''Modern Austria,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1935) * ''Life Errant'' (1935) autobiography * ''Modern Ireland,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1936) * ''Modern Scotland,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1937) * ''Modern England,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1938) * ''Modern Sweden, as seen by an Englishwoman'' (1939) * ''The Englishwoman'' (1940) * ''Lament for Democracy'' (1940) * ''The Beggar Prince'' (1944) play * ''Holland To-day'' (1950)
